1、进程与线程
来源:互联网 发布:gif动态图软件 编辑:程序博客网 时间:2024/05/17 21:59
概念:进程是一个具有一定独立功能的程序,一个实体,每一个进程都有它自己的地址空间。
进程的状态:
进程执行时的间隔性,决定了进程可能具有多种状态。
1.就绪状态
2.运行状态
3.阻塞状态
线程
线程是在进程基础上的进一步划分,一个进程启动之后,里面的若干程序又可以划分成若干个线程。
线程是进程中的一个执行路径,共享一个内存空间,线程之间可以自由切换,并发执行,一个进程最少有一个线程(单线程程序);
一个程序可以同时执行多个任务来提高效率。
例如:
同时下载多个电影,同时与多人聊天
并行,就是两个任务同时运行(多个cpu),真正的同时运行
并发,是指两个任务同时请求运行,而处理器一次只能接受一个任务,就会把两个任务安排轮流执行,由于cpu时间片运行时间较短,就会感觉两个任务在同时执行,好像是在同时运行
阅读全文
1 0
- 进程与线程1
- 1 进程与线程
- 线程与进程1
- 1、进程与线程
- 进程与线程-1、进程状态+PCB
- 进程与线程(1)
- 线程(1)----线程与进程
- 进程,线程与线程池(1)
- 进程与线程线程
- Android的进程与线程(1)
- 进程与内存1-内核线程建立
- 1、进程与线程的区别
- Java多线程1:进程与线程概述
- Java多线程1:进程与线程概述
- Java多线程1:进程与线程概述
- Java多线程1:进程与线程概述
- Java多线程1:进程与线程
- 进程与线程
- Nginx和PHP-FPM的启动、重启、停止脚本分享
- imx6ul linux4.1.15 LED驱动配置及heartbeat源码分析
- (十八)Java设计模式之迭代子模式
- 添加用户+非空判断+整数判断+敏感字符过滤+排序+奇数行变颜色
- Optimal Bus Route Design UVA 1349
- 1、进程与线程
- 剑指Offer题目1368:二叉树中和为某一值的路径
- mysql多表
- 在.NET下的使用ActiveMQ
- 程序员的业余生活之健身篇
- Linux平台下用OpenCV读取文件夹内图片并显示
- 匈牙利算法之二分配对
- RoundingMode 几个参数详解
- Mac 版 Android Studio 切 点9图